7th Pay Commission: State Employees In Kerala Get One-Time DA Hike, Pension Scheme In Review

7th Pay Commission: Amidst a recovering economy, the Kerala government presented its 2024 budget today, offering welcome news for state employees and pensioners. Finance Minister KN Balagopal confirmed that one installment of Dearness Allowance (DA) for government employees and pensioners would be disbursed in April 2024.

7th Pay Commission: State Employees In Kerala Get DA Hike

In addition to the DA update, Minister Balagopal announced an assured pension scheme for employees, with plans to review the existing contributory pension scheme. However, he clarified that there would be no increase in social security pensions.

The Economic Review report presented in the Kerala Assembly on February 2 highlighted steady economic growth for the state in 2022-23, with the Gross State Domestic Product (GSDP) witnessing a 6.6% increase at constant prices.

Beyond the financial aspects, the government revealed plans to increase stamp duty for land and building lease agreements, along with a further hike in liquor prices within the state.

Allocating Rs 553.31 crore for social security and welfare programs, Finance Minister Balagopal disclosed that an international AI conclave, in collaboration with IBM, is scheduled for July 2024.

Highlighting the government's broader goals, Balagopal emphasized attracting investments in higher education and allocating Rs 50 crore to enhance tourism at 20 destinations.

This move aligns with the trend set by various state governments, including West Bengal, Meghalaya, and Punjab, which had previously announced DA hikes for their employees. Punjab revealed the salary hike on December 18, Meghalaya on December 20, and West Bengal on December 21, 2023.
